Suara.com – Marcus Rashford again showed his sharpness when Manchester United beat Leeds United with a score of 2-0 in Week 23 of the Premier League 2022-2023, Sunday (12/2/2023) evening WIB.
Rashford scored the Red Devils’ opener with a measured header after latching on to Luke Shaw’s cross in the 80th minute before Alejandro Garnacho doubled it five minutes later.
That one goal made Marcus Rashford score 13 goals in 15 matches after the 2022 World Cup in Qatar. No player in Europe’s top five leagues has been able to match this record.
In fact, Lionel Messi, who has successfully helped Argentina win the 2022 World Cup, has scored just three goals after winning the Jules Rimet trophy.

According to Sky Sports statistics, Monday (13/2/2023), this score has made Rashford officially the top scorer in the top five European leagues at least counted in the last 15 matches after the 2022 World Cup.

The player closest to Marcus Rashford’s goalscoring streak in that period is AS Monaco striker Wissam Ben Yedder.
This 32-year-old player has scored nine goals after the 2022 World Cup in Qatar, or one more goal than Real Madrid’s mainstay striker, Karim Benzema and Manchester City’s goal-hungry striker, Erling Haaland.
Manchester United manager Erik ten Hag hopes Rashford’s goalscoring stream will continue, while warning the striker not to be complacent about his fine form this season.
“I don’t know when it will stop but if you are satisfied with it then it will,” Ten Hag said of Rashford, who has scored almost every game since the 2022 World Cup. ).

“And because complacency leads to laziness, you have to keep investing every day.”
“When he stays invested and stays focused in every game and gives energy and belief, he will keep scoring goals.”
Overall, Rashford has scored 21 goals and 8 assists in 34 appearances for Man United this season. That leaves the England international striker just one goal away from his best feat under coach Ole Gunnar Solskjaer in 2019-20.
